About the Program
The Summer Bridge FYE is an invitation-based program designed specifically to welcome incoming first-generation students and/or students from underrepresented populations to Trinity University, facilitate their transition to university life both academically and socially, and provide them with an early introduction to all the resources that the University has available for students.
Participants move into campus early to begin their First-Year Experience (FYE) course in advance, make friends, participate in workshops, and get to know Trinity University.

What You’ll Learn
FYE Topic
The topic of the Summer Bridge FYE is “A Successful Life.” Everyone sets out to succeed, but pinpointing what “success” means can be tricky business. In this course, you will:
- Question how we can measure deep, long-term success
- Examine the surprising ways important figures have sought to define success
- Study contemporary examples of struggles to achieve artistic and scientific success
The semester will culminate in your individual creative exploration of how you might finish your first year at Trinity with success, how you might extend that success along the road to graduation, and, most importantly, how you can forge the path to an ultimately successful life.
Workshop Topics
You will attend workshops and seminars focused on starting your life at Trinity off strong. Topics covered include:
- Study strategies
- Transitioning to college life
- “Tech @ Trinity”
- Time and task management
- Library resources
- Navigating the Pathways curriculum
- Embracing diversity, inclusion, and community
- Mindfulness and wellness
You will also take part in some orientation and community building activities, including:
- A campus resources scavenger hunt
- Volunteering at the San Antonio Food Bank or other community service
- Getting your Tiger Card (student ID card)
